Anna Emma Hardy 1892–1965 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 27 August 1892
Birth Location: Harrison, Grant County, Wisconsin, United States of America
Death Date: 26 April 1965
Death Location: Platteville, Grant County, Wisconsin, United States of America
Father: Eibe Suhr
Mother: Anna Rosenhagen

Anna Emma Hardy was born in 1892 in Harrison, Grant County, Wisconsin, United States of America, the child of Eibe Henry Suhr And Anna Maria Rosenhagen. Anna Emma Hardy passed away in 1965 in Platteville, Grant County, Wisconsin, United States of America.
